How much do frontend software eng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average yearly pay for frontend software engineer in Washington is $157,354.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$128,000.00 and $182,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a frontend software eng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Frontend Software Engineer, you need strong proficiency in H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and modern frontend frameworks like React or Angular, typically supported by a degree in computer science or related experience. Familiarity with version control systems (such as Git), responsive design tools, and build tools like Webpack or npm is also important. Creativity, problem-solving, and effective communication help engineers collaborate with teams and deliver user-friendly interfaces. These skills are crucial for building performant, maintainable, and visually appealing applications that meet user needs and business goals.

What are some common challenges faced by frontend software engineers when working on cross-functional teams?

Frontend Software Engineers often collaborate closely with backend developers, designers, and product managers. A common challenge is ensuring effective communication and alignment, especially when translating design mockups into functional user interfaces or integrating with backend APIs. Balancing user experience goals with technical constraints and timelines can also be demanding. Proactively participating in sprint planning and code reviews helps foster collaboration and ensures smoother project delivery.

What does a frontend software engineer do?

A Frontend Software Engineer is responsible for designing and implementing the user interface of websites and web applications. They work with technologies like HTML, CSS, and JavaScript, as well as frameworks such as React or Angular, to create interactive and visually appealing experiences for users. Their job also involves ensuring that websites are responsive, accessible, and optimized for performance across various devices and browsers. Collaboration with designers, backend engineers, and other team members is a key part of their role.

What is the difference between Frontend Software Engineer vs Web Developer?

AspectFrontend Software EngineerWeb Developer
Required skillsHTML, CSS, JavaScript, frameworks (React, Angular), UI/UX principlesHTML, CSS, JavaScript, basic backend knowledge
Work environmentCollaborates with designers, backend developers, product teamsBuilds websites, often with less focus on complex UI/UX
Industry usageTech companies, startups, agenciesSmall businesses, freelance projects, agencies

Frontend Software Engineers focus on creating interactive, user-friendly interfaces using advanced frameworks and UI principles, often working closely with designers and backend teams. Web Developers may handle broader website development tasks, including basic front-end and some backend work, with less emphasis on complex UI design. Both roles are essential in web development but differ in scope and specialization.

Job description

Responsibilities

Peraton Labs is seeking a poly cleared Front-End Developer to join our team in support of a mission-focused research program with our Maryland customer. In this role, you will build compelling, intuitive, and high-performance web applications used across a diverse set of internal R&D efforts and customer-facing demonstrations. You'll collaborate closely with engineers, researchers, and government stakeholders to deliver modern user experiences that sit on top of complex data, services, and prototype systems.

This position supports a dynamic team of Peraton Labs, customer, and subcontractor personnel. The ideal candidate is creative, self-sufficient, process-improvement oriented, and able to learn quickly while delivering production-quality interfaces in a fast-paced environment.

This position requires full-time on-site work at a customer site near College Park, MD.

Key responsibilities may include:

  • Design and develop modern UIs using HTML/CSS and JavaScript/TypeScript, delivering clean, usable interfaces for research systems, dashboards, analytic tools, and prototype applications
  • Build and evolve front-end features by designing and coding improvements to existing applications (add capabilities, improve usability, or increase performance)
  • Integrate front-end applications with backend services, including RESTful APIs and related service interfaces
  • Develop and implement data access patterns (as appropriate), including collaborating on the creation of queries for existing or proposed databases/data repos (SQL/NoSQL)
  • Collaborate with technical staff to implement UI-driven workflows that ensure end-to-end performance and functional standards are met in relation to latency, throughput, responsiveness, and data-fidelity
  • Assist with test and verification activities, including developing and executing test procedures for UI components and prototype workflows
  • Analyze system workflows and user needs by conferring with internal teams, evaluating data usage and processes, and identifying problem areas to propose practical improvements
  • Modify existing software to correct deficiencies, adapt to new hardware and environments, or improve performance, stability, and user experience
  • Support technical leadership- this may include leading a feature area, mentoring teammates, owning a UI subsystem, or coordinating UI deliverables across a small effort

Qualifications

Minimum qualifications

  • Minimum of 3+ years of experience and a Bachelors, 1+ years and a Masters, or a PhD in Computer Science or related discipline. 4 additional years of experience may be used in lieu of a degree for a total of 7 years of experience
  • Professional experience building applications using HTML/CSS and JavaScript/TypeScript
  • Experience with at least one modern front-end framework such as React, Vue, or Angular
  • Experience consuming and integrating RESTful APIs in a full-stack environment
  • Working knowledge of SQL and/or NoSQL concepts
  • Familiarity with modern development workflows: Git-based version control, code review, issue tracking, and basic CI/CD concepts
  • Working familiarity (via professional use, academic work, or personal projects) with Python and other programming languages
  • Ability to operate effectively in a secure, mission-oriented environment and deliver clear written and verbal communication while working directly with technical stakeholders and government customers
  • US Citizenship with an active/current TS/SCI w/ Polygraph is a requirement for this position

Preferred qualifications

  • Experience building data-rich UIs (analytics dashboards, data exploration tools, workflow orchestration UIs)
  • Familiarity with data visualization libraries and patterns
  • Experience with real-time or streaming interfaces
  • Strong testing background: unit, integration, and end-to-end UI tests
  • Experience with design, development, test, verification, and certification of operational software in sensitive mission environments
  • Working knowledge of Linux, containers (Docker), and developer tooling in constrained/secure environments
  • Experience improving UX through accessibility, response design, and user-centered iteration with stakeholders
  • Demonstrated ability to rapidly learn new technologies and apply them to novel research prototypes
